The Hook: A Heartfelt Story

To kick off our lesson, let’s create a story around the journey of a single red blood cell. Imagine you are Ruby, a vibrant red blood cell. Your adventure begins in the left ventricle of the heart, pumped out into the aorta, the body's main artery.

The Journey Begins

Class Activity

Now, let’s make it interactive!

  1. Role-Play: Divide the class into groups and assign roles. Some students will be red blood cells, others will be human tissues, and a few will represent the heart and lungs.
  2. The Journey: Using a simple layout of your classroom, simulate Ruby's journey as she travels from the heart to the tissues and back.
  3. Discussion Points: As you enact this journey, discuss what happens at each stage. Why is Ruby’s job so important?
